Here are a few tips and suggestions for the naming process:

  • Inclusivity: Create an inclusive mascot name that represents the diverse community at 缅北强奸. Consider the various academic disciplines, extracurricular activities, and cultural backgrounds that are the framework at the university. The mascot name must be gender-neutral.
  • Connection to Mission and Values: Ensure that the created mascot name aligns with the mission and values of 缅北强奸. It should embody the principles we hold dear, whether related to education, community service, experiential learning, or personal development.
  • Memorability: Select a mascot name that is easy to remember and pronounce. A memorable mascot name will stick with people and make a lasting impression, contributing to a strong sense of identity.
  • Versatility: Create a mascot name that can be easily incorporated into various aspects of university branding, including publications, advertisements, the website, clothing, and facilities. The versatility of the mascot name will enhance its visibility and recognition.
  • Historical and Cultural Significance: Create a mascot name with historical or cultural significance to the region or our university. This can add depth and meaning to the mascot, creating a connection with our heritage.
  • Positive Connotations: Create a mascot name that conveys positive attributes and qualities. The mascot's name should inspire and uplift the community.
